Hiermont ( Picard Hièrmont ) is a French commune of 150 inhabitants (at January 1, 2017) in the department of Somme in the region of Hauts-de-France . It belongs to the Arrondissement of Amiens and the Canton of Doullens and is part of the Communauté de communes du Territoire North Picardie .
geography
The community on the border of the regions Picardie and Nord-Pas-de-Calais is located about six kilometers southwest of Auxi-le-Château and 11.5 km northeast of Saint-Riquier and 16.5 km east of Crecy-en-Ponthieu on the former Route nationale 45 .
history
Prehistoric traces have been found in the municipality. The old fortified square was formerly called Mont-Sacré. It was devastated by Spanish troops in 1636; the castle was destroyed.
